Title
lunary /v1/templates/{id}/versions端点访问控制错误漏洞
Description
lunary是lunary开源的一个LLM的生产工具包。 lunary存在访问控制错误漏洞,该漏洞源于/v1/templates/{id}/versions端点访问控制不当,攻击者可利用该漏洞修改任何用户的模板。
